The Dota Dragons Blood television series is an adult-oriented animated epic fantasy that is streamed online. It is based on Dota 2, a multiplayer online battle arena video game that Valve developed and published in 2013. The show is developed in collaboration between Studio Mir and Kaiju Boulevard, which is owned and operated by Ashley Edward Miller. The first episode of the series was released on Netflix on March 25, 2021.

The narrative focuses on a Dragon Knight named Davion who travels through a fantastical world filled with magic and mysticism in order to hunt and kill dragons in order to keep the planet safe. During a conflict between demons and members of the Eldwurm race of dragons, the soul of an elderly dragon is absorbed by Davion. Davion, accompanied by the moon princess Mirana, embarks on a voyage in an effort to thwart the plans of the demon Terrorblade, who intends to murder all dragons in order to obtain their souls.

Valve is responsible for the development and publication of the multiplayer online battle arena (MOBA) video game known as Dota 2, which was released in 2013. The game is a continuation of the community-made mod known as Defense of the Ancients (DotA), which was originally designed to work with Blizzard Entertainment’s Warcraft III: Reign of Chaos. Each of the two teams of five players that compete in a match of Dota 2 possesses and defends its own distinct base on the map.

Matches in Dota 2 are played against one another. Each of the 10 players is responsible for the independent management of a powerful figure referred to as a “hero,” and these heroes each have their own set of skills and ways of playing the game. During the course of a match, players earn experience points and acquire gear for their heroes in order to engage in effective player-versus-player combat against the heroes of the other team. The goal of the competition is for one team to be the first to bring down the “Ancient” of the opposing team’s base, which is a big structure.

When IceFrog, the lead designer of Defense of the Ancients, was hired by Valve to produce a modernised remake of Defense of the Ancients for them to run in the Source game engine in 2009, development of Dota 2 got underway. In July of 2013, it was made available for download via the digital distribution platform Steam for the operating systems Windows, OS X, and Linux. This came after an open beta testing phase that was exclusively available for Windows and had begun two years earlier.

The game is completely free to play, and none of the playable heroes or other elements of the gameplay need to be purchased or unlocked in any other way. Dota Plus is a battle pass subscription system that offers non-gameplay affecting virtual items, such as hero cosmetics and audio replacement packs, in exchange for the purchase of loot boxes and the Dota Plus subscription. Valve maintains the game as a service so that it can continue to be played. In 2015, the game became the very first video game to use the Source 2 game engine after it was transferred over to that platform.

Dota 2 has a sizable esports community, with teams competing in a variety of professional leagues and tournaments. These teams come from all over the world. The Dota Pro Circuit is a framework for an event that is managed by Valve. It is comprised of a series of tournaments that give qualification points for the purpose of gaining direct invitations to The International, the flagship tournament that is hosted once a year for the game.

Dota 2 is the most lucrative esport since its international tournaments use a crowdfunded prize money mechanism that has produced amounts of money greater than $40 million in the United States. The majority of tournaments are covered by a small group of on-site staff members, who, in a manner analogous to that of traditional sporting events, offer commentary and analysis for the games that are currently being played.

In addition to performing in front of live audiences in arenas and stadiums, broadcasts of their performances are sometimes streamed over the internet and, at peak times, occasionally simulcast on television networks, with peak viewership figures in the millions.
